The Buffalo Bills have played in the Super Bowl four times in franchise history but are yet to win one. This is why it isn’t surprising to hear the current Bills quarterback Josh Allen having a Super Bowl win as his main priority for the 2023 NFL season.

Speaking with reporters on Tuesday, Allen said that he is entering the upcoming season as focused on football as he has ever been. He is looking to make the necessary adjustments and help the team take a step forward in order to win it all.

“I so badly want to bring a Super Bowl here to Buffalo, “Allen told reporters. “I just don’t want anything to get in the way of allowing me to be the best quarterback that I can be for this team.”

The Buffalo Bills went to Super Bowl four consecutive times between 1991 and 1994, with Hall of Famer Jim Kelly as their quarterback. However, they fell short each time and had to wait until 2020 to return to AFC Championship.

There is a sense that the Bills’ championship window is open again thanks to Allen, who has been one of the league’s best players. He made the Pro Bowl in two of the last three seasons and was a perennial MVP candidate during that time. But Buffalo came short in the playoffs in each of those campaigns, and Allen is determined to change that.

“You know, statistically, you look at it, we were top three, four [in] offense in the league last year, and it wasn’t good enough,” Allen added. “So, just losing the playoffs isn’t fun, you know?”

League sources have reported that the Buffalo Bills are looking to bring defensive end Shaq Lawson back to the team on a one-year deal. Lawson is yet to sign a contract with the team.

By agreeing to a deal, Lawson would be returning to the team that drafted him as the 19th overall pick in the 2016 draft out of Clemson. The 29-year-old played for the Bills for four seasons before spending 2020 with the Miami Dolphins and 2021 with the New York Jets.

Last season, Lawson returned to the Bills on a one-year veteran minimum deal, playing in 15 games for the Bills and starting six. Lawson’s playing time increased on Thanksgiving when Von Miller suffered a season-ending right knee injury.

The final few weeks of the season were when Lawson got into fine form, with the defensive end getting two of his 3.5 sacks in the last four games. He also finished the season with nine quarterback hits; four more than his season with the Jets.

26-year-old running back Damien Harris has signed a one-year deal with the Buffalo Bills. The arrival of Harris comes as the Bills’ previous lead rusher Devin Singletary signed a one-year deal with the Houston Texans worth $3.75 million.

Singletary’s departure is a major loss for the Bills, considering that he led the team in rushing since he was first selected by the team in the third round of the 2019 NFL Draft. Harris was drafted by the New England Patriots just 14 places later.

Harris was the number one running back for the Patriots until he was passed over for Rhamondre Stevenson in 2022. He was also limited to just six games due to a thigh injury.

Prior to joining the Bills, Harris revealed his willingness to remain with the Patriots. “If they want to have me, I’d love to be back,” he explained. “But at the end of the day, I know this is a business. The organization is going to do what they feel is best for them and I have to do what I feel is best for me.”

The Buffalo Bills safety Damar Hamlin has been visiting his team’s training facility on an “almost daily” basis as he continues his recovery after suffering a cardiac arrest two weeks ago.

Coach Sean McDermott revealed on Wednesday that Hamlin has been paying frequent visits to the facility where he has been fraternizing with his teammates and getting into a routine. McDermott confirmed that Hamlin was at the Bills’ facility on both Tuesday and Wednesday.

According to the Bills coach, Hamlin’s involvement in the team remains minimal at this stage. “It’s limited, just overall but he comes in and really just started really today or yesterday and just trying to get back to a little bit of a routine and just get himself acclimated again and taking it one step, one baby step at a time here,” McDermott explained.

Hamlin visited his teammates on Saturday during their walkthrough before their game against the Miami Dolphins. While he did not attend the Bills’ victory on Sunday, he watched the game remotely.

Following the 31-34 victory over the Dolphins, the Bills are set to face the Cincinnati Bengals in the Divisional Round of the Playoffs. This is a repeat of the regular fixture in which Hamlin collapsed, thus leading to its suspension.

Damar Hamlin has been showing “signs of improvement” after going into cardiac arrest during the Buffalo Bills game against the Cincinnati Bengals, the Bills confirmed on Wednesday.

Hamlin remains in critical condition, however, signs of improvement including improved oxygen levels were observed starting on Tuesday and continuing into the following day. According to the Bills’ statement, he is expected to remain in intensive care until further notice as his medical team continues to monitor and treat him.

The Bills team returned to practice for the first time on Wednesday following Hamlin’s collapse and hospitalization during Monday night’s game. They started with a walk-through and team meetings.

Jordon Rooney, a friend and business partner of Hamlin, claimed that the 24-year-old safety was still sedated early morning while confirming the positive readings that doctors had seen from the Bills player. Hamlin’s uncle, Dorrian Glenn elaborated further, stating that Hamlin’s oxygen dependency was lowered from 100% to 50%.

The NFL revealed that the abandoned game between the Bills and the Bengals would not be rescheduled for this week. The league is yet to decide on a later date.

The Buffalo Bills Pass-rusher Von Miller has been placed on injured reserve, the team announced hours before their game against the New England Patriots on Thursday night. This comes as the player continues to battle with a knee injury.

Miller was diagnosed with lateral meniscus damage to his right knee after getting injured during Buffalo’s win over the Detroit Lions on Thanksgiving. As a result, he will be ruled out of action for at least four games. By placing him on injured reserve just hours before Thursday night’s game, the 24-10 victory over the Patriots counts as one of the four games.

General manager Brandon Beane confirmed that Miller should be able to return from injury before the end of the season. “He’s been doing treatment and trying to rehab it,” Beane stated. “We don’t want to rush him back, and he’s a competitor. That’s why we love him. That’s why he’s so great. The competitor in him — if he could wheel it out there tonight, he would do it. We just think in talking to the medical people that the best decision right now is to give this time, and that gives him the best opportunity to help us down the stretch.”

Buffalo Bills pass-rusher Von Miller is set to undergo an MRI exam on Friday after he incurred a knee injury during the Bills’ 28-25 win over the Detroit Lions on Thursday. Although sources close to the matter believe that Miller may have avoided serious injury, further tests are required in order to confirm the extent of the damage.

“I only connected with [head athletic trainer] Nate [Breske] at halftime, so I don’t have anything to give you on that,” coach Sean McDermott stated, confirming that he remains unsure as to Miller’s injury status.

With less than three minutes left in the first half of the Lions’ game, Miller was rolled up on a first-and-10 play at the Bills’ 16-yard line. He subsequently spent several minutes kneeling on the ground while consulting with the Bills’ trainers. After spending a couple of minutes in the fieldside medical tent, Miller was carted off to the locker room.

Miller’s absence places added pressure on the Bills’ already injury-stricken defense, with both Greg Rousseau and A.J. Epenesa, the team’s top pass rushers, out through ankle injuries.

The games between the Buffalo Bills and the Kansas City Chiefs just can’t disappoint. The two AFC contenders met in a Week 6 contest on Sunday and produced another action-packed showdown that saw the Bills end up with a 24-20 win.

Both teams started the game playing sluggish football. The Bills ended their first drive with a fumble inside Kansas City’s 20 yards while the Chiefs returned the favor with Patrick Mahomes’ interception on 3rd and goal.

The game came to life in the second quarter, with each team scoring a touchdown and a field goal apiece to head to the locker rooms tied 10-10. The Chiefs’ last drive was particularly impressive, as they only had 16 seconds to work with but still managed to get their kicker Harrison Butker in a position to try a 62-yard field goal. And despite windy conditions, Butker drilled the ball straight through the middle to set both his personal record and franchise record.

However, Butker then missed a 51-yard field goal at the start of the third quarter to give the Bills a short field. Buffalo used the opportunity with Josh Allen connecting with Stefon Diggs for a 17-yard TD pass.

The Chiefs were quick to respond with a touchdown of their own and followed it up with a go-ahead FG to get the 17-20 lead.

With 5:31 left in regulation, the Bills started at their own 24-yard line and marched down the field to score what turned out to be a game-winning touchdown.

Kansas City was left with 51 seconds to work with, but their last drive didn’t go anywhere as Mahomes threw his second interception of the game.

The Bills now improved to 5-1 and remain at the top of the AFC East. The Chiefs, who are leading the AFC West, dropped to 4-2.

Buffalo Bills starting cornerback Dane Jackson was sent for hospital evaluation for a possible neck injury following a collision with a teammate during his side’s 41-7 win over the Tennessee Titans. The team later announced that Jackson underwent a CT scan and an X-ray at Erie County Medical Center.

According to coach Sean McDermott, the severity of the cornerback’s injury remains uncertain as the player still awaits his results. “Still awaiting word and obviously praying for Dane and all of [the Bills’ injured players].You go from the real part of it here; you go from being a coach to just being a human when I’m out there watching him getting loaded into the ambulance. That’s a real moment.”

The game was halted for almost 10 minutes after Jackson’s collision, with the player managing to move his legs slightly while the rest of his body remained stationary as the Bills’ medical team poured onto the field to assist the injured star.

Jackson’s teammates surrounded him to shield him from onlookers as the medical team loaded him onto a stretcher and loaded him into an ambulance. McDermott revealed that he was able to speak with Jackson briefly before the player was transported to the hospital.

Veteran guard Brian Winters didn’t take long to find a new team after being released by New York Jets. According to NFL Network’s Ian Rapoport, Winters swiftly agreed to a deal with Buffalo Bills.

Winters was Jets’ starting guard since 2015 and the franchise’s longest-tenured player on the roster. Despite this, the organization decided to cut him on Sunday, clearing his $7.3 million salary off their books.

Bills signing Brian Winters makes sense for both sides. Buffalo previously lost their starting right guard Jon Feliciano to a season-ending injury, and will now replace him with an experienced veteran. The team previously considered Cody Ford for the job, but can now keep the 2019’s second-round pick on right tackle position

Winters, on the other hand, gets a starting job on a competitive team that seems to be destined for playoffs. Despite entering the league in 2013, the 29-year-old player is still stranger to postseason football as Jets missed out on playoffs in the past nine years.

Winters, who was a third round pick out of Kent State, played 89 games in his pro career and has 79 starts. Although he is right guard by vocation, he is capable of playing left guard as well.
